This program provides the foundation for achieving Level 2 training in the prevention and management of aggression in health services as suggested by Worksafe Victoria.  The program may be used as a stand-alone theoretical introduction to creating and maintaining a workplace that is safe from violence and aggression. Included in the program is the module ‘Unacceptable Behaviour in the Workplace’ which introduces the concepts of aggression and bullying behaviours in the everyday workplace.

Learning Outcomes


At the completion of this program participants will demonstrate the ability to:

  • State the different forms of unacceptable behaviour in the workplace.
  • Define key terms related to occupational aggression and violence.
  • Appreciate the importance of preventing aggression and violence
    in the workplace.
  • Identify triggers to aggression and violence and discuss strategies
    to minimise triggers in the work environment.
  • Recognise signs of escalating aggressive behaviour.
  • Discuss strategies to assist in the prevention and management
    of aggressive behaviour.
  • Outline the reporting mechanisms for incidents and near misses involving occupational aggression and violence.
